Description
SJ 88 SE BRAMHALL CHURCH LANE (west side) Woodford 10/1 Peartree Cottage -
- II
House. C17 with C20 addition to rear. Timber-framed with a thatched roof although most of the walls have now been replaced in brick. 3-unit baffle-entry plan, the central room being open to the roof, the others having attics. 2 casement windows to bay 1 with an eyebrow dormer above. Casement window and door to bay 2 and horizontally sliding sash window to bay 3 with eyebrow dormer above. The right end has been extended slightly in C20. 1 brick ridge stack. Flat roof C20 addition to rear. Interior: the purlins have wind bracing.
